How the Seasons Effect Myrtle Beach Golf Fees
Peak Season - The peak season for Myrtle Beach golf is spring. Spring golf season runs from February to May. The weather is great and tee times are hard to come by. If you're planning a golf vacation during these months, our best advice is to plan early and don't count on finding bargains.
Second Busiest - Fall is the second busiest season for Grand Strand golf. During mid-September through November golfers will find green fees still expensive and tee times full. This is also prime season for hurricanes. Plan early and make sure to get a clear explanation of golf package refunds due to bad weather.
Slow Season - During the summer months of June - Mid-September, Myrtle Beach golf fees fall as much as the humidity rises. Summer on the Grand Strand is family vacation time. Now is a good time to shop around and look for those specials. If you have a course you really want to play, book early to guarantee morning tee times. The heat can be brutal during the day.
Slowest - Winter is the slowest golf season on the Grand Strand. December - January are excellent months to find inexpensive golf and lower rates on accommodations. Shop around and you're sure to find great rates on greens fees.
PGV.com Insider's Tip - Are you traveling with a large group? Use this as your leverage when negotiating Myrtle Beach green fees. This tip works especially well during the slow seasons.
Are Packages the Best Way to Secure the Lowest Myrtle Beach Golf Fees
This is a tricky question. Why? The answer to this question is both yes and no.During the busy seasons, golf packages might be your best and most convenient way to book your golf vacation. Because of the high demand for tee times, this might also be the only way to guarantee you play your preferred courses.
The slower months are a different story. These times of the year golfers have the advantage. Instead of booking a package, you might want to look into reserving your tee times yourself. With so many courses struggling to fill slots, golfers can find really good deals.
PGV.com Insider's Tip - Always make sure to find out if your cart fees are included in your package rates. Also, call the courses and find out if any course maintenance is scheduled during your vacations dates.
When planning your Myrtle Beach golf vacation during the slow seasons, reserve your accommodations, travel, and a few rounds of golf ahead of time. When you arrive, pick up a copy of the local paper and a few local golf magazines. These publications, especially the paper, advertise discounts on Myrtle Beach golf fees for many local courses.
